A discovery of alien origin. A world on the brink. Now the race is on to possess... what only one boy can protect. On October 23, 2030, a meteor explodes over Los Angeles, triggering chaos and panic. For seventeen-year-old Dev Harrison, the event coincides with a strange, recurring dream in which his long-disappeared physicist-father reveals to him a location high on a Tahoe peak where he's hidden the world's most coveted scientific secret. Eager to see if there's any truth to the dream, Dev hits the road with his best friends Abby and Conner. But their journey across a bleak California is far more dangerous than they imagined as they encounter fanatic separatists, mysterious drones, and a ruthless federal agent. Worst of all are the "crawlers"â?? not human, not animal, terrifying creatures whose appearance in the wake of the meteor is no coincidence. Courage, loyalty, wits: The friends want for none of these, but their adventure will demand much more. Dev is a 17-year-old on a dream-driven journey with an uncertain destination. In the dreams, his father, a scientist who disappeared 10 years ago, tells him of a notebook that must be retrieved and delivered to someone named Bollinger. Dev sets out on a near dystopic earth with his two best friends to get the book at the family’s summer cabin. Out of the three, only he and his girlfriend survive.

In the end, Dev uses a portal to reunite with his father on an unknown two-sunned world, its location not disclosed. This unknown leaves a mystery screaming for a sequel. Although I found some of the scenes drawn out, I liked this YA book but don’t anticipate picking up the next book in the series. ( )
